The Role of Reputation in Decision Making
The third rule that Novak proposed was indirect reciprocity. Indirect reciprocity is based on reputation and it introduces the element of reputation into the decision making process. Individuals are more inclined to cooperate with those known to have a history of cooperative behavior.
